Fundamentals of Flight Training: Building a Solid Foundation

Embarking on a journey into the world of flight training requires a clear understanding of the foundational principles that govern aerodynamics and aircraft operation. Initial training focuses heavily on these core concepts, ensuring students grasp the physics of lift, drag, thrust, and weight. Ground school instruction provides a theoretical framework, covering topics such as meteorology, navigation, aircraft systems, and aviation regulations. This knowledge is then translated into practical application during flight sessions with a certified flight instructor. The importance of thorough ground training cannot be overstated; it provides the mental preparation and situational awareness necessary for safe and effective flight.

Phase of Training
Typical Duration
Key Focus Areas
Discovery Flight 1-2 Hours Introduction to aircraft controls, basic flight maneuvers, experiencing the sensation of flight.
Private Pilot License (PPL) 40-60 Hours Comprehensive training in all aspects of flight, including pre-flight inspection, takeoff, landing, navigation, and emergency procedures.
Instrument Rating (IR) 30-50 Hours (post-PPL) Training to fly solely by reference to instruments, enabling flight in adverse weather conditions.
Commercial Pilot License (CPL) 250 Hours (total time) Advanced training focused on professional flying skills and regulations.

These phases represent a general progression, and the actual duration may vary based on individual learning pace and program specifics. Consistent effort and dedication are key to achieving proficiency at each stage.

The Thrill of Aerobatic Flight

Aerobatic flight represents a particularly exhilarating specialization, demanding a high level of skill, precision, and physical conditioning. Pilots undergo rigorous training to execute a range of maneuvers, including loops, rolls, spins, and inverted flight. This requires a deep understanding of aircraft dynamics, precise control inputs, and a keen awareness of G-forces. Safety is paramount in aerobatic training, with a strong emphasis on risk management, emergency procedures, and maintaining situational awareness throughout the flight. The discipline and coordination honed through aerobatic training translate into enhanced piloting skills applicable to all types of flight operations.

  • Aerobatic Maneuvers: Loops, rolls, spins, hammerheads, and sustained inverted flight.
  • G-Force Tolerance: Building the physical endurance and mental fortitude to withstand significant acceleration forces.
  • Aircraft Limitations: Understanding the structural and aerodynamic limitations of the aircraft.
  • Emergency Procedures: Practicing recovery techniques from unusual attitudes and potential emergencies.

Dedicated practice and continued refinement are critical to mastering these elements safely and effectively. It's a challenging, yet incredibly rewarding aspect of flight.

The Importance of Aircraft Maintenance and Safety Checks

Safety is the cornerstone of all aviation operations. Rigorous aircraft maintenance and thorough pre-flight inspections are absolutely critical to ensure the airworthiness of an aircraft and minimize the risk of mechanical failure. Regular maintenance, performed by certified aircraft mechanics, involves detailed inspections, lubrication, component replacement, and adherence to manufacturer-recommended service intervals. Pilots are responsible for conducting pre-flight checks, verifying the functionality of all critical systems, and identifying any potential discrepancies before flight. A diligent approach to maintenance and inspection is paramount to passenger and pilot safety.

Understanding Aircraft Systems

A comprehensive understanding of aircraft systems is essential for both pilots and maintenance personnel. This includes familiarity with the engine, fuel system, electrical system, hydraulic system, flight controls, and avionics. Pilots must be able to recognize abnormal indications, diagnose potential problems, and take appropriate action. Maintenance personnel must be proficient in troubleshooting, repairing, and overhauling these systems. Ongoing training and certification are required to maintain proficiency and stay current with evolving technologies. A collaborative relationship between pilots and maintenance personnel is vital for ensuring the continued safe operation of aircraft.

  1. Pre-Flight Inspection: A systematic check of the aircraft's exterior and interior components.
  2. Fluid Levels: Verifying adequate levels of oil, fuel, hydraulic fluid, and coolant.
  3. Control Surface Movement: Ensuring free and correct movement of ailerons, elevators, and rudder.
  4. Avionics Check: Confirming the functionality of radios, navigation systems, and other electronic equipment.

Following a standardized checklist and documenting all findings are best practices for maintaining a consistent and thorough inspection process.

The Role of Technology in Modern Aviation

Technology is rapidly transforming the landscape of aviation, enhancing safety, efficiency, and accessibility. Advanced avionics, such as glass cockpits and integrated flight management systems, provide pilots with a wealth of information, simplifying workload and improving situational awareness. Synthetic vision systems (SVS) and enhanced vision systems (EVS) offer improved visibility in low-visibility conditions. Unmanned aerial vehicles (UAVs) are expanding the capabilities of aerial surveillance, inspection, and delivery services. The integration of artificial intelligence (AI) and machine learning is poised to further revolutionize aviation, enabling more autonomous flight operations and predictive maintenance.
